Output 5ddee758dbe59211e5268ab961ab76e66ffef050285d846c47b467b8f8f59740:0

value
43239
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 51ada7e96bb865191559c98a434f469d81bffe81 OP_EQUALVERIFY OP_CHECKSIG
address
18SsmN17qwTUTNSxCpbSTuShbRcAU25Q5B
transaction
5ddee758dbe59211e5268ab961ab76e66ffef050285d846c47b467b8f8f59740
spent
true